Career Path

Automation Engineer

Design and implement automated systems to improve manufacturing efficiency and precision.

Mechanical Design Engineer

Develop innovative mechanical systems and components for various industries.

Robotics Specialist

Program and maintain robotic systems for industrial automation and advanced manufacturing.

Control Systems Engineer

Optimize control systems for machinery and processes to enhance performance and reliability.
